Deimatic behaviour, also known as threat display or startle display, means any pattern of bluffing behaviour in an animal that lacks strong defences, such as suddenly displaying conspicuous eyespots to scare off or momentarily distract a predator, thus giving the prey animal an opportunity to escape.
